 LAKE  MONTEREY Quick Facts

Orlando's Lakes

North of Casa Blanca Lane between Mercado Avenue and Thalia Drive.   Neighborhood Map (pdf)

Lake Surface Area: 1.3 acres

Mean Depth: 3 ft. 10 in.

Lake Volume: 1,560,000  gal 

Aeration:  NO  

Shoreline Length: 1,000 ft.

Lake Origin:  Excavation

Predominate Drainage Basin Land Use: Residential (99%) Commercial (1%)
LAKEWATCH: NO       
Park:  NO  
Fishing:  NO  
Boat Ramp:  NO

Comments:  Lake was constructed to function as detention pond for stormwater runoff. It is not currently monitored by the City.
